Job summary

XPO Logistics, Inc. is seeking an experienced Database Administrator in Portland to manage Oracle databases, optimize SQL performance, and implement PL/SQL automation. You will collaborate with infrastructure and application teams to ensure uptime, deploy new databases, and enforce best practices across projects.

The role emphasizes Oracle expertise, OCI/Exadata familiarity, and the ability to support developers with SQL reviews within a fast-paced logistics environment.
